M8 FUE is a 1998 Westfield Sport 2000 in Red with a 1,999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.5%.
Across all 1998 Westfield Sport 2000 models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.0% with a typical mileage of 9,675 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Westfield Sport 2000 fails its MOT is stop lamp not working, accounting for 62 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M8 FUE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Westfield Sport 2000 typically stays on UK roads for around 55 years. At 28 years old, this Westfield Sport 2000 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
